About Yu Jin

Yu Jin is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Modeling and Simulation, Genetics, Nature and Landscape Conservation and Electrical and Electronic Engineering, having authored 48 papers that have together received 1.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Mathematical and Theoretical Epidemiology and Ecology Models (20 papers), Evolution and Genetic Dynamics (12 papers), Mathematical Biology Tumor Growth (10 papers), Fish Ecology and Management Studies (7 papers), Nonlinear Dynamics and Pattern Formation (4 papers), Hydrology and Watershed Management Studies (4 papers), COVID-19 epidemiological studies (3 papers) and Stochastic processes and statistical mechanics (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Modeling and Simulation (316 citations),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health (550 citations), Genetics (332 citations), Control and Systems Engineering (192 citations) and Automotive Engineering (99 citations). Yu Jin has collaborated with scholars based in United States, China and Canada. Frequent co-authors include Toshihisa Shimizu, G. Kimura, Mark A. Lewis, Xiao‐Qiang Zhao, Wendi Wang, Jens Christian Jacobsen, Qihua Huang, Tianran Zhang, Rui Peng and Junping Shi. Their work appears in journals such as SIAM Journal on Applied Mathematics, Discrete and Continuous Dynamical Systems - B, Journal of Biological Dynamics, Bulletin of Mathematical Biology and Journal of Mathematical Biology.
